Factors to Consider When Choosing Bedside Grab Rails for Seniors

When choosing bedside grab rails for seniors, you’ll want to think about several key factors. Consider the weight capacity requirements, adjustable height options, and how easy they are to install. Also, don’t overlook the safety features and material durability to guarantee they provide reliable support.

Weight Capacity Requirements

Choosing the right weight capacity for bedside grab rails is essential for guaranteeing safety and stability. When selecting grab rails, look for options that can support between 300 lbs to 400 lbs, exceeding the user’s weight requirements. This helps prevent accidents and provides reliable support. Products with higher weight capacities typically have reinforced structures, enhancing stability for users of various body types. It’s important to check both the overall weight limit and specific load limits for different sections of the grab rail, especially if the senior is recovering from surgery or has mobility impairments. Always verify the weight capacity aligns with the intended use, as this ensures maximum safety and confidence when using the grab rails.

Adjustable Height Options

Adjustable height options for bedside grab rails are essential for ensuring seniors can safely and comfortably get in and out of bed. These rails typically range from 17 to 30 inches, allowing you to customize the height for maximum accessibility. Many models come with multiple height settings, so you can find the perfect grip for stability while entering or exiting the bed. Height-adjustable grab rails enhance safety by aligning with your mattress, which helps reduce the risk of falls. They also accommodate various mattress thicknesses, ensuring a snug fit. Plus, some designs offer tool-free adjustments, making it easy for you or your caregiver to modify the height as needed, enhancing convenience and safety in your daily routine.

Safety Features

When selecting bedside grab rails for seniors, safety features play a crucial role in ensuring both security and confidence during use. Look for rails that meet safety certifications like ASTM F3186-17, which indicate they’ve undergone rigorous testing. A sturdy construction with high-strength materials, such as heavy-duty steel, is essential to support significant weight—typically between 300 to 400 lbs. Features like anti-slip grips and foam padding enhance comfort and minimize fall risks when getting in and out of bed. Safety straps that secure the rail to the bed frame help prevent tipping, providing added stability. Additionally, consider designs with motion-activated lights to improve visibility during nighttime trips, reducing the likelihood of accidents and enhancing overall safety.

Compatibility With Beds

Choosing the right bedside grab rail means ensuring compatibility with your bed size, as this directly affects usability and safety. Bedside grab rails must fit various sizes—twin, full, queen, and king—to effectively support your needs. Look for adjustable height and width features, which allow the grab rails to accommodate mattress thicknesses from 7 to 13 inches. Some models offer a universal fit for different mattress types, enhancing versatility. The installation process should be straightforward, letting the grab rails slide under the mattress securely without tools. However, be cautious; grab rails aren’t suitable for adjustable beds, as this can compromise their stability and functionality. Ensuring proper compatibility is essential for your safety and independence.
